Jervis Tetch aka the Mad Hatter.
In the years where comics were so simple to create and everything could be eeither a villain or superhero, the mad hatter was no exception, today people consider him as one of the worst villains...as in not threatning, not likeable, pathetic or just plain for laughs, i also had teh same idea of the character, but then after reading a comic of him, a small story i felt like this is a casual human like villain, well i mean nobody out there dresses as a character of Alice in Wonderland, but the point is his obsession and psychotic mind, a man who said he spent all his life alone, but not because he didn;t had friends, he was over obsessed of the character Alice, since he is a schizophrenic he jumped out of reality and began to talk and act like the character the mad hatter, to me i have a fascination of the character and also a dislike of him, i mean a guy who is short, wearing a ridiculous mad hatter suit doesn;t make him threatning, but his motives are, this pic has to be my most fav of all the bat villains i made, so good i will edit and make a human version for the fans.
To me this scene represents how sick, sad and just disturbing the character is inside his little world, so maybe he is the worst villain but his background story and personality is what makes him frightning.
